Factors Affecting Cost
- Lawn Size: Larger lawns require more time and effort, increasing overall costs.
- Frequency of Mowing: More frequent mowing sessions can add to the total expense.
- Grass Type: Certain grass types may need specialized care, impacting the cost.
- Terrain Complexity: Sloped or uneven terrains may require more labor and specialized equipment.
- Additional Services: Services like leaf removal, aeration, and fertilization can add to the overall c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(New Lenox, IL) |
---|---|
Basic Lawn Mowing | $30 - $50 per session |
Leaf Removal | $50 - $100 per session |
Aeration | $75 - $150 per session |
Fertilization | $40 - $80 per application |
Edging and Trimming | $20 - $40 per session |
